Congratulations on Cabo Verde’s Parliamentary Elections 

Release: We congratulate Prime Minister Ulisses Correia e Silva and the Movement for Democracy (MpD) for the party’s victory in Cabo Verde’s April 18 parliamentary elections. We also would like to express our admiration for the Cabo Verdean people and the transparent conduct of their free and fair elections.

2019 County Business Patterns Now Available

News Release: Transportation and Warehousing led all business sectors with the largest rate of employment growth with an increase of 7.5% in the United States from 2018 to 2019, according to new U.S. Census Bureau economic statistics released today.
